From 24fcf2c2e72b566de34531ba01be5d7c5f526bed Mon Sep 17 00:00:00 2001 From: Julian Leucker <leuckerj@gmail.com> Date: Fri, 12 Jun 2020 10:25:29 +0200 Subject: [PATCH] Clear fixme, use SchoolYear model --- aleksis/apps/alsijil/views.py | 11 +++++------ 1 file changed, 5 insertions(+), 6 deletions(-) diff --git a/aleksis/apps/alsijil/views.py b/aleksis/apps/alsijil/views.py index 62cc5b6cd..cf9ff9f6a 100644 --- a/aleksis/apps/alsijil/views.py +++ b/aleksis/apps/alsijil/views.py @@ -14,7 +14,7 @@ from calendarweek import CalendarWeek from django_tables2 import RequestConfig from aleksis.apps.chronos.models import LessonPeriod -from aleksis.core.models import Group, Person +from aleksis.core.models import Group, Person, SchoolYear from aleksis.core.util import messages from .forms import ( @@ -238,11 +238,10 @@ def full_register_group(request: HttpRequest, id_: int) -> HttpResponse: .prefetch_related("documentations", "personal_notes") ) -#FIXME SchoolTerm missing in core -# weeks = CalendarWeek.weeks_within( -# SchoolTerm.objects.first().current_term.date_start, -# SchoolTerm.objects.first().current_term.date_end, -# ) + weeks = CalendarWeek.weeks_within( + SchoolYear.current.date_start, + SchoolYear.current.date_end, + ) periods_by_day = {} for lesson_period in lesson_periods: -- GitLab